PSHUFB SSSE3 128-bit XMM

Packed byte shuffle — dst[i] = src[mask[i] & 0x0F], or 0x00 if mask[i] bit 7 is set

srcclick a byte to edit
mask left-click: cycle 0–15  ·  right-click: toggle 0x80
dst
Hover over any cell to inspect the shuffle.